Oxford University to host discussion on Nagorno Karabakh![]() May 24, 2016 - 14:53 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- The University of Oxford will host a discussion on the Nagorno Karabakh conflict on Tuesday, May 24. Dennis Sammut from the University will conduct the discussion. “I will be speaking at 14.00 at St Antony's College, University of Oxford, on "The Nagorno-Karabakh conflict and its wider regional strategic implications", together with Professor Roy Allison, Professor Neil Macfarlane, Dr Leila Aliyeva and Sos Avetisyan,” Sammut said in a Facebook post.
